Key Responsibilities Design, develop, and program PLC, HMI, and SCADA systems for manufacturing processes. Troubleshoot, diagnose, and resolve issues with automated production lines and equipment. Lead the integration and commissioning of new automation machinery and robotic systems. Optimize existing automation systems to improve efficiency, productivity, and product quality. Develop and maintain comprehensive technical documentation, including electrical schematics and program code. Provide technical support and training to maintenance and production teams on automation systems. Ensure all automation solutions comply with safety standards and regulatory requirements. Recommended Qualifications Bachelor's degree in Electrical Engineering, Mechatronics, Automation, or a related technical field. Strong proficiency in PLC programming (e.g., Rockwell, Siemens) and HMI/SCADA development. Experience with industrial robot programming, integration, and maintenance (e.g., FANUC, KUKA, ABB). Solid understanding of industrial communication protocols (e.g., EtherNet/IP, PROFINET, Modbus TCP/IP). Demonstrated ability to troubleshoot and resolve complex electrical, mechanical, and software issues in automation systems. Bonus Qualifications Experience with industrial robotics (e.g., Fanuc, Kuka, ABB, Universal Robots). Familiarity with machine vision systems and their integration. Knowledge of data historians (e.g., OSIsoft PI) and industrial data analytics platforms. Understanding of OT cybersecurity principles and best practices. Certifications or experience with Lean Manufacturing or Six Sigma methodologies.
